Abstract :
This paper proposes a method of detecting natural gas leak in oil installations, applying pattern recognition techniques to digital images using the concept of novelty classifier with digital images originated from Closed-Circuit Television of installation. For this, it was developed six different types of novelty classifiers. The difference between these classifiers is the color component of color space (RGB or HIS) used for novelty classifier training. The results obtained are promising, with an accuracy of 98.52%.
